117.info
人生若只如初见

CentOS中如何优化环境变量配置

在CentOS系统中,优化环境变量配置可以提高系统性能和安全性。以下是一些建议:

  1. 使用合适的环境变量文件

    CentOS中的环境变量配置文件主要有以下几个:

    • /etc/profile:全局环境变量配置文件,对所有用户生效。
    • /etc/environment:全局环境变量配置文件,对所有用户生效,仅支持简单的键值对配置。
    • /etc/profile.d/*.sh:全局环境变量配置文件,对所有用户生效,每个文件可以定义多个环境变量。
    • ~/.bashrc:用户级别的环境变量配置文件,仅对当前用户生效。
    • ~/.bash_profile:用户级别的环境变量配置文件,仅对当前用户生效,通常用于登录shell。

    根据需要选择合适的配置文件进行编辑。

  2. 避免使用全局环境变量

    尽量避免在全局环境变量文件(如/etc/profile)中设置环境变量,以免影响所有用户。推荐在用户级别的环境变量文件(如~/.bashrc)中设置环境变量。

  3. 合理设置PATH变量

    PATH变量用于指定系统查找可执行文件的路径。合理设置PATH变量可以提高命令执行效率。建议将常用命令的路径添加到PATH变量的开头,以提高查找速度。例如:

    export PATH=/usr/local/bin:/usr/bin:/bin:/usr/sbin:/sbin
    
  4. 使用绝对路径

    在设置环境变量时,尽量使用绝对路径,避免使用相对路径。这样可以提高命令执行效率,同时避免潜在的安全风险。

  5. 避免使用过多的环境变量

    过多的环境变量可能会导致系统性能下降。建议只设置必要的环境变量,避免不必要的开销。

  6. 定期清理无用的环境变量

    定期检查系统中的环境变量,删除不再使用的环境变量。这有助于减少系统资源的占用。

  7. 使用环境变量管理工具

    可以考虑使用环境变量管理工具(如direnv)来帮助管理环境变量。这些工具可以在进入特定目录时自动加载相应的环境变量,提高工作效率。

  8. 优化系统性能

    除了优化环境变量配置外,还可以通过其他方法提高CentOS系统的性能,例如:

    • 关闭不必要的服务
    • 调整系统参数
    • 使用缓存和代理
    • 定期更新系统和软件

通过以上方法,可以优化CentOS系统中的环境变量配置,提高系统性能和安全性。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fe8faAzsNAAJRA1I.html

推荐文章

  • 如何提升centos上php的执行效率

    提升CentOS上PHP的执行效率可以通过多种方法实现,以下是一些关键的优化策略:
    安装和配置OPCache 安装OPCache:OPCache通过将预编译的脚本字节码存储在共享...

  • centos cobbler如何优化性能

    要优化CentOS上的Cobbler性能,可以参考以下建议: 关闭SELinux:
    SELinux可能会限制Cobbler的某些功能,可以通过以下命令临时关闭SELinux:
    setenfor...

  • CentOS中VirtualBox如何使用快照功能

    在CentOS中使用VirtualBox的快照功能可以让你在虚拟机运行时保存当前状态,并在需要时恢复到该状态。以下是详细的步骤:
    创建快照 打开VirtualBox并选择你要...

  • centos swap空间分配策略

    在CentOS系统中,swap空间的分配策略主要涉及以下几个方面:
    创建Swap分区或文件 创建Swap文件: 使用 dd命令创建一个指定大小的文件,例如:sudo dd if=/d...

  • Ubuntu iptables如何应对DDoS攻击

    在 Ubuntu 系统中,使用 iptables 防范 DDoS 攻击可以通过限制连接速率、过滤恶意 IP 地址等方法来实现。以下是一些建议: 更新系统:
    首先,确保你的 Ubun...

  • FetchLinux怎样提升Linux稳定性

    根据搜索结果,我暂时没有找到怎么提升Linux稳定性的信息,但是我可以为您提供一些通用的方法:
    提升Linux稳定性的方法 日志管理:使用rsyslog服务收集和管...

  • 如何提高Linux下HDFS的数据读写速度

    在Linux下提高HDFS(Hadoop Distributed File System)的数据读写速度,可以通过以下几个方面进行优化:
    1. 硬件优化 增加内存:更多的内存可以减少磁盘I/O...

  • CentOS Redis配置中常见问题

    在CentOS上配置Redis时,可能会遇到一些常见问题。以下是一些常见问题的解决方案:
    常见问题及解决方案 编译安装Redis时失败 问题描述:在编译Redis源代码时...